Sixpence 1630 "Second draped bust" (United Kingdom, Charles I)

Specification

  • MetalSilver
  • Weight3 g
  • Diameter26 mm
  • EdgePlain

Description

  • CountryUnited Kingdom
  • PeriodCharles I
  • DenominationSixpence
  • Year1630
  • RulerCharles I (King of England)
  • MintLondon
  • PurposeCirculation
